About This Item

London: Bloomsbury, 1989. Authors 2nd book In 1991 she won the prestigious Geoffrey Faber Memorial Prize for this title. CONDITION 248 pages copy is bright and crisp with light age toning.. First Edition. Soft Cover. Near Fine.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all.
